Cultivation methods and precautions of golden leaf sedum

1. Soil

This plant itself is very strong and can grow freely and healthily in both poor soil and sticky sandy soil. It can be said that it is not strict with the soil at all. If we are growing it, we can choose a smaller flowerpot. This plant looks very beautiful when it is made into a potted plant. The soil in the flowerpot can be mixed with ordinary garden soil and a small amount of river sand.

2. Temperature

This plant can resist the cold to a certain extent. As long as the surrounding temperature does not drop below 10 degrees in the cold winter, the normal temperature will not be a problem for it. Even in the hot summer, the scorching sun will not make it wither. On the contrary, the hotter the weather, the more vigorously it grows, and the more compact its branches and leaves will become.

Therefore, if the temperature is below 10 degrees in winter, you can place it indoors and face the sun for exposure to light. During this period, the soil in the pot should not be wet or dry, otherwise it will easily be damaged by frost. As long as it survives the winter, it will be full of vitality again in the spring of next year.

3. Moisture

Generally, it starts to sprout when the temperature starts to warm up in spring. During this period, there must be enough water poured in, and the soil in the pot must be kept moist at all times. Generally, from April to May, we can let the soil dry a little, because it is a plant that is accustomed to not having too much water. If we water it too much, it will affect its growth.

4. Fertilizer

Generally, during its vigorous growth period, it is best to apply well-rotted manure to it once a month. This practice can allow it to grow healthily, and its branches and leaves will be more lush when it blooms in May and June. In this way, its ornamental value will be greatly improved.

5. Notes

(1) Pay attention to keeping the plants warm in winter.

(2) Control the amount of water added.
